Montgomery Wehrman Airport: Aviation in Montgomery, Missouri

Montgomery Wehrman Airport is a general aviation facility in Montgomery, Missouri, within Montgomery County, east-central Missouri. The airport supports local pilots engaged in personal, business, and agricultural flight operations. Missouri's FAA Central Region provides airspace management services, and the Missouri Department of Transportation Aviation Section maintains the airport in its statewide aviation records.

Pilots operating in Montgomery County, east-central Missouri rely on facilities like Montgomery Wehrman Airport for local air access. The nearest airport with more extensive services is Spirit of St. Louis Airport (SUS) and Columbia Regional Airport (COU). Missouri's network of more than 100 public-use airports statewide reflects the Show-Me State's deep general aviation culture, spanning agricultural aviation, recreational flying, and business travel.
